Welcome to 1821 Towne Street--located just over the bridge onto Johns Island in the sought-after neighborhood of The Cottages. This beautifully maintained two-story home offers the perfect balance of comfort, community, and connection to nature.Step inside to find wood floors throughout the main level, a cozy gas fireplace, and custom built-in speakers in the open-concept living room and kitchen--ideal for entertaining or relaxing. Upstairs, new carpet adds warmth and comfort to all bedrooms. The spacious primary suite features a large bathroom and a generous walk-in closet.Outside, a fenced-in yard and covered back porch open directly onto the future Barberry Woods Nature Areaa protected recreational space with walking trails, currently under development and expected to be completed by early 2027. This county-owned land is permanently protected from residential development, providing lasting privacy and a peaceful natural buffer. Evenings here are extra specialyou'll be serenaded by frogs and owls on warm summer nights. Enjoy easy golf cart rides around the island and take advantage of Johns Island's vibrant culinary scene, with top-rated restaurants like The Wild Olive, The Royal Tern, and Minero just minutes away. This home is located in a neighborhood full of young families, with playgrounds, multiple ponds for fishing, and a true sense of community.
